Troubleshooting Common Viron Chlorinator Cell Issues Dealing with a malfunctioning Viron chlorinator system can be annoying , but most common issues are readily fixable. First , check the electrical supply – ensure it’s properly connected and the switch hasn't tripped. A coated cell is a common culprit; carefully rinse the cell membranes with a chlorine-safe cleaning solution – refrain from using rough chemicals. Low mineral levels in the pool can also affect cell operation ; assess the levels and adjust as required . If the indicator light is blinking an error code, examine the Viron manual for precise troubleshooting advice.
